#04553a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04553a is composed of 1.6% red, 33.3%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.8%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 160 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 17.5%. #04553a color hex could be obtained by blending #08aa74 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#04553a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04553a has RGB values of R:4, G:85,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 283962.

Shades and Tints of #04553a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a07 is the darkest color, while #f6fffc is the lightest one.
